Twice-Smoked Potatoes

Twice-smoked potatoes are a delicious and indulgent side dish that combines the rich, earthy flavor of potatoes with the smoky essence of a barbecue. This dish takes traditional baked potatoes to the next level by infusing them with a double dose of smokiness, resulting in a depth of flavor that is sure to impress even the most discerning of palates. Whether served alongside grilled meats or as a standalone vegetarian option, twice-smoked potatoes are a guaranteed crowd-pleaser.

Ingredients

1 large russet potato
1 teaspoon olive oil
3 tablespoons milk
2 tablespoons shredded Cheddar cheese
1 tablespoon salted butter, melted
½ teaspoon chopped fresh chives
salt and ground black pepper to taste

Directions

Step 1

Preheat a smoker to 250 degrees F (120 degrees C). Add wood chips according to manufacturer's instructions.

Step 2

Using a fork, pierce holes on all sides of the potato. Brush oil over entire potato.

Step 3

Place the potato directly on the smoker rack and cook for 3 hours. Transfer potato to a cutting board and let cool until easily handled.

Step 4

Slice potato in half. Leaving the shell intact, spoon out flesh and place in a bowl. Add milk, Cheddar cheese, butter, chives, salt, and pepper. Using the back of a spoon, mash potato and stir until evenly combined.

Step 5

Spoon mixture back into the shells. Return to the smoker for 30 minutes more.
